MP-202 Diagnostic Tools

Download as ppt, pdf, or txt
Download as ppt, pdf, or txt
You are on page 1of 23

AudioCodes

MP202
Technical Training
Diagnostic Tools
Written by June 08
Shlomi Menahem
System Monitoring
Connections
 To monitor connections:

Click the menu 'System Monitoring' in the left sidebar;


the 'System Monitoring' screen,tab 'Connections', is displayed,
showing a read-only summary (with the exception of linked parameter 'IP Address Distribution')
of the monitored connection data.
Traffic
The gateway is constantly monitoring traffic within the local network and between the local network and the Internet.
You can view up-to-the-second statistical information about data received from and transmitted to the Internet (WAN)
and about data received from and transmitted to computers in the local network (LAN).

 To view traffic statistics:

Click tab 'Traffic'; the 'System Monitoring - Traffic' screen opens.


System Log
The System Log displays a list of the most recent activity that has taken place on the gateway.

 To open the system log:

Click tab 'System Log'; the 'System Monitoring - System Log' screen opens.
System Up Time
 To display the system up time:

Press tab 'System' to display the length of time that has passed since the system was last started.
Voice over IP
 To monitor VoIP:

Click tab 'Voice over IP'; the 'System Monitoring - Voice over IP' screen opens.
Configuration File
Configuration File Configuration File

Click the icon 'Configuration File' in the 'Advanced' screen of the Web-based management;
the 'Configuration File' screen is displayed (refer to the figure) showing the entire contents of the configuration file.
(dev (dev
(eth0 (eth0
(type(ti_cpmac_eth)) (type(ti_cpmac_eth))
(logical_network(1)) (logical_network(1))
(is_sync(0)) (is_sync(0))
(enabled(1)) (enabled(1))
(route_level(4)) (route_level(4))
(metric(3)) (metric(3))
(mtu_mode(1)) (mtu_mode(1))
(default_route(1)) (default_route(1))
(has_ip(1)) (has_ip(1))
(is_wan_man(1)) (is_wan_man(1))
(is_wan_data(1)) (is_wan_data(1))
(is_dns_neg(1)) (is_dns_neg(1))
(rip (rip
(enabled(0)) (enabled(0))
(input_version(3)) (input_version(3))
(output_version(2)) (output_version(2))
) )
(description(WAN Ethernet))
(mac(00:90:8F:0C:FC:8A))
WAN MAC WAN MAC (description(WAN Ethernet))
(mac(00:90:8F:02:F4:FA))
(id(1)) (id(1))
(alias) (alias)
(dhcps (dhcps
(lease) (lease)
(enabled(0)) (enabled(0))
)
(is_trusted(0))
Dyn IP )
(dyn
(static (ip(84.108.182.41))
(ip(192.168.1.65)) )
(netmask(255.255.255.0)) (dhcpr
(gateway(192.168.1.1)) (enabled(0))
) )
(dyn QOS (qos
(use_override_netmask(0)) (shaping
(override_netmask(0.0.0.0)) Upload (tx_bandwidth(120))
(ip(10.33.2.72)) (rx_bandwidth(1500))
)
(dhcpr
Download (tcp_ser_enable(disabled))
(enabled(1))
(enabled(0)) )
) )
)
(eth1 (eth1
(type(ti_cpmac_eth)) (type(ti_cpmac_eth))
(logical_network(2)) (logical_network(2))
(is_sync(1)) (is_sync(1))
(enabled(1)) (enabled(1))
(route_level(1)) (route_level(1))
(metric(4)) (metric(4))
(mtu_mode(1)) (mtu_mode(1))
(is_trusted(1)) (is_trusted(1))
(has_ip(1))
(static
Static IP Static IP (has_ip(1))
(static
(ip(192.168.2.1)) (ip(192.168.2.1))
(netmask(255.255.255.0)) (netmask(255.255.255.0))
) )
(is_dns_neg(1)) (is_dns_neg(1))
(rip (rip
(enabled(0)) (enabled(0))
(input_version(3)) (input_version(3))
(output_version(2)) (output_version(2))
) )
(description(LAN Ethernet)) (description(LAN Ethernet))
(mcast (mcast
(enabled(1)) (enabled(1))
) )
(dhcps (dhcps
(enabled(1)) (enabled(1))
(lease_time(3600)) (lease_time(3600))
(start_ip(192.168.2.1)) (start_ip(192.168.2.1))
(end_ip(192.168.2.254)) (end_ip(192.168.2.254))
(netmask(255.255.255.0)) (netmask(255.255.255.0))
(create_hostname(1)) (create_hostname(1))
(lease (lease)
(1 )
(visible_to_dns(1))
(ip(192.168.2.3))
(hostname(ShlomiM-PC))
Host PC
(start_time(1041894677))
(end_time(1041898277))
(uid(0100163563E021))
(hardware_mac(00:16:35:63:e0:21))
(is_dynamic(1))
(valid_time(1))
(is_ms_null_terminated(0))
(is_abandoned(0))
(stability(2))
(is_ever_acked(1))
(is_hostname_fixed(0))
(vendor_id(MSFT 5.0))
(is_detected(0))
)
)
(mac(00:90:8F:09:95:E2))
(id(2))
LAN MAC LAN MAC (mac(00:90:8F:09:95:E2))
(id(2))
(alias) (alias)
(dhcpr )
(dhcp_server )
(0
(addr(10.33.11.1))
)
)
(enabled(0))
)
)
) (admin
(admin (user
(user (0
(0
(username(admin))
Username = admin (username(admin))
(password())
(password()) (full_name(Administrator))
(full_name(Administrator))
(email())
Password = None (email())
(permissions
(permissions (mgt(1))
(mgt(1)) (fs(1))
(fs(1)) )
) (notify_level
(notify_level (0(15))
(0(15)) (1(15))
(1(15)) )
) )
(group(0)) (1
) (username(user))
(1
(username(user))
Username = user (password())
(full_name(Administrator))
(password()) (email())
(full_name(Administrator)) Password = None (permissions
(email()) (mgt(1))
(permissions (fs(1))
(mgt(1)) )
(fs(1)) (notify_level
) (0(15))
(notify_level (1(15))
(0(15)) )
(1(15)) )
) )
)
(timezone(GMT)) Global TimeZone (timezone(Asia/Jerusalem))
(tz_offset(0))
(https
TimeZone Per City (tz_offset(0))
(https
(0 (0
(port(80)) (port(80))
(remote_access(1)) Enabled Remote Access (remote_access(1))
) )
(1 (1
(port(8080))
(remote_access(0))
disabled Remote Access (port(8080))
(remote_access(0))
) )
(2 (2
(port(443)) (port(443))
(is_ssl(1)) (is_ssl(1))
(remote_access(0)) (remote_access(0))
) )
(3 (3
(port(8443)) (port(8443))
(is_ssl(1)) (is_ssl(1))
(remote_access(0)) (remote_access(0))
) )
) )
(telnets (telnets
(0 (0
(port(23)) (port(23))
(remote_access(1)) (remote_access(1))
) )
(1 (1
(port(8023)) (port(8023))
(remote_access(0)) (remote_access(0))
) )
(2 (2
(port(992)) (port(992))
(is_ssl(1)) (is_ssl(1))
(remote_access(0)) (remote_access(0))
) )
) )
(system (system
(version(4.1.7.3.7)) (version(4.1.7.3.7))
(external_version(2.4.0_build_7)) Software Version (external_version(2.4.2_build_5)) Software Version
(release(Jan 25 2007)) (release(Jan 25 2007))
(mac_cur(08:8b:db:6f:10:4e)) (mac_cur(38:b3:5e:b2:87:d0))
(distribution(LIC=../jpkg_audiocodes.lic DIST=MAXATA_LE88_VGW)) (distribution(LIC=../jpkg_audiocodes.lic DIST=MAXATA_LE88_VGW))
(log (log
(login_success(1)) (login_success(1))
(login_fail(1)) (login_fail(1))
(conf_change(1)) (conf_change(1))
(system_errors(1)) (system_errors(1))
) )
(acl_panic_timeout(5)) (acl_panic_timeout(5))
(memory_watchdog_interval(10000)) (memory_watchdog_interval(10000))
(memory_margin(2500)) (memory_margin(3500))
(panic_timeout(0)) (panic_timeout(0))
(contact([email protected])) (contact([email protected]))
(boot (boot
(failure_boots(0)) (failure_boots(0))
) )
(network (network
(initial_setup(1)) (initial_setup(1))
) )
) )
(wbm (wbm
(auto_refresh(1)) (auto_refresh(1))
(confirm_needed(1)) (confirm_needed(1))
(diagnostics (diagnostics
(ping_num(4)) Last PINGed destinations (ping_num(4))
(ping_dest(192.168.2.2)) (ping_dest(www.walla.co.il))
) )
(theme(AC_MP202)) (theme(AC_MP202))
(language(DEF)) (language(DEF))
(session_lifetime(900000)) (session_lifetime(900000))
(is_login_welcome_done(1)) (is_login_welcome_done(1))
(is_login_setup_done(1)) (is_login_setup_done(1))
(voip (voip
(advanced(1)) (advanced(1))
) )
) )
URL reference for software upgrades
(rmt_upd (rmt_upd
(url()) (url(ftp://MP202-
(wan_upgrade_type(1)) read:[email protected]/mp202_pilot/Version/MP202.rmt))
(check_interval(86400)) (wan_upgrade_type(1))
(last_status(ok)) (check_interval(86400))
(is_jcms_outgoing(1)) (last_status(no_matching_header))
) (is_jcms_outgoing(1))
(wan_ver(4.1.7.3.7))
(wan_ext_ver(2.4.2_build_5))
(first_check_interval(0))
(check_sync_version())
)
(rmt_config (rmt_config
(enabled(0)) (enabled(1))
(check_interval(86400)) (check_interval(86400))
(version(0)) (version(8))
(external_version(2.4.0_build_7)) (external_version(2.4.1_build_14))
(url(https://www.myurl.com/Gateway_<MAC>.conf)) (url(ftp://MP202-
) read:[email protected]/mp202_pilot/Configuration/MP202.c
onf))
)

URLs not configured URL reference for configuration file


upgrades
(voip (services
(codec Codec List (hold Services
(0 (enabled(1))
(enabled(1)) )
(name(G729)) (transfer
(ptime(20)) (enabled(1))
) )
(1 (call_waiting
(enabled(1)) (enabled(1))
(name(PCMA)) (sip_reply(Queued))
(ptime(20)) )
) (conference
(2 (enabled(1))
(enabled(1)) )
(name(PCMU)) (call_forward
(ptime(20)) (enabled(0))
) (cfnr_timeout(1))
(3 (cfw_type(Unconditional))
(enabled(1)) (sequence(72))
(name(g723)) )
(bit_rate_hi(1)) (msg_waiting_ind
(ptime(30)) (enabled(1))
) (subscribe(0))
(4 (subscribe_port(5060))
(enabled(1)) (subscribe_ip())
(name(g726-16)) )
(ptime(20)) (stutter_tone_dur(2500))
) (out_of_service_bahavior(Reorder Tone))
(5 )
(enabled(1))
(name(g726-32))
(ptime(20))
)
)
(dial_timeout(5))
(phone_number_max_size(15))
(out_of_band_dtmf(rfc2833))
(key_sequence_style(Flash only))
(num_of_lines(2))
(call_waiting_enabled(1))
(dtmf_payload(101))
(g726_payload(98))
(comfort_noise_payload(13))
(signalling
(protocol(sip))
(sip
(transport_protocol(udp))
(port(5060))
(proxy_address(072.012.net)) Proxy
(proxy_port(5060))
(proxy_timeout(3600))
(sip_registrar
(enabled(0))
(port(5060))
(addr(0.0.0.0))
)
(sip_outbound_proxy
(enabled(0))
(port(5060))
(addr(0.0.0.0))
)
(sip_t1(500))
(sip_t2(4000))
(sip_t4(5000))
(sip_invite_timer(32000))
(proxy_gateway())

(digit_map(09xxxxxxx&3b;03xxxxxxx&3b;04xxxxxxx&3b;02xxxxxxx&3b;08xxxxxxx&3b;05xxxxxxxx&3b;10x&3b;07xxxxxxxx&3
b;054xxxxxxx&3b;052xxxxxxx&3b;050xxxxxxx&3b;))
(number_rules())
(use_proxy_ip_port_for_registrar(1)) Digit Map
(use_proxy(1))
(nat_ip(200.73.95.0))
(stun
(enabled(0))
)
(prack
(enabled(1))
)
(sdp_include_ptime(1))
(rport
(enabled(1))
)
)
)
(line (line
Line 0 (0
(0
(enabled(1)) (enabled(1))
(id(100)) (id(722115952))
(snd_callerid(1)) (snd_callerid(1))
(description(Line 1)) (description(Line 1))
(auth_name()) (auth_name(84810364MP))
(auth_password()) (auth_password(&8e;VS&b1;l&0d;&26;&9b;&8d;&
) Line 1 )
(1 (1
(enabled(1)) (enabled(0))
(id(101)) (id(0000000002))
(snd_callerid(1)) (snd_callerid(1))
(description(Line 2)) (description(Line 2))
(auth_name()) )
(auth_password()) )
)
)
(1 (5
(regional_settings (tone_enabled(1)) (tone_enabled(1))

(selected_country(Israel)) tone_name(ringback_tone))
( tone_name(call_waiting_tone))
(
(tone_cadence_type(1)) (tone_cadence_type(1))
(rg_conf_country(USA)) (frequency_a(440)) (frequency_a(350))
(frequency_b(480)) (frequency_b(440))
(use_rg_conf_configuration(0)) (frequency_a_level(19)) (frequency_a_level(13))
(caller_id_standard(0)) (frequency_b_level(19)) (frequency_b_level(13))
(tone_on_0(30))
(tone_on_0(200))
(call_progress_tones (tone_off_0(400)) (tone_off_0(1000))
(tone_on_1(0)) (tone_on_1(30))
(tone_off_1(0)) (tone_off_1(1000))
(tone_on_2(0)) (tone_on_2(0))
(tone_off_2(0)) (tone_off_2(0))
(tone_on_3(0)) (tone_on_3(0))
(tone_off_3(0)) (tone_off_3(0))
(0 ) )
(tone_enabled(1)) (2 (6
(tone_enabled(1)) (tone_enabled(1))
tone_name(dial_tone))
(
(tone_cadence_type(0)) tone_name(busy_tone))
( tone_name(call_waiting_ringback_tone))
(
(frequency_a(350)) (tone_cadence_type(1)) (tone_cadence_type(1))
(frequency_b(440)) (frequency_a(480)) (frequency_a(440))
(frequency_a_level(19)) (frequency_b(620)) (frequency_b(480))
(frequency_b_level(19)) (frequency_a_level(24)) (frequency_a_level(19))
(tone_on_0(500)) (frequency_b_level(24)) (frequency_b_level(19))
(tone_off_0(0)) (tone_on_0(50)) (tone_on_0(200))
(tone_on_1(0)) (tone_off_0(50)) (tone_off_0(400))
(tone_off_1(0)) (tone_on_1(0)) (tone_on_1(0))
(tone_on_2(0)) (tone_off_1(0)) (tone_off_1(0))
(tone_off_2(0)) (tone_on_2(0)) (tone_on_2(0))
(tone_on_3(0)) (tone_off_2(0)) (tone_off_2(0))
(tone_off_3(0)) (tone_on_3(0)) (tone_on_3(0))
) (tone_off_3(0)) (tone_off_3(0))
) )
(3 (7
(tone_enabled(1)) (tone_enabled(1))
tone_name(reorder_tone))
( tone_name(call_progress_stutter_tone))
(
(tone_cadence_type(1)) (tone_cadence_type(1))
(frequency_a(480)) (frequency_a(350))
(frequency_b(620)) (frequency_b(440))
(frequency_a_level(24)) (frequency_a_level(19))
(frequency_b_level(24)) (frequency_b_level(19))
(tone_on_0(25)) (tone_on_0(35))
(tone_off_0(25)) (tone_off_0(25))
(tone_on_1(0)) (tone_on_1(0))
(tone_off_1(0))
Call Progress (tone_off_1(0))
(tone_on_2(0))
(tone_off_2(0))
(tone_on_2(0))
(tone_off_2(0))
(tone_on_3(0))
Tones List )
(tone_on_3(0))
(tone_off_3(0))
)
(tone_off_3(0))

(4 (8
(tone_enabled(1)) (tone_enabled(1))
tone_name(off_hook_warning_tone))
( tone_name(call_progress_howler_tone))
(
(tone_cadence_type(1)) (tone_cadence_type(1))
(frequency_a(480)) (frequency_a(1400))
(frequency_b(620)) (frequency_b(2600))
(frequency_a_level(24)) (frequency_a_level(0))
(frequency_b_level(24)) (frequency_b_level(0))
(tone_on_0(25)) (tone_on_0(10))
(tone_off_0(25)) (tone_off_0(0))
(tone_on_1(0)) (tone_on_1(0))
(tone_off_1(0)) (tone_off_1(0))
(tone_on_2(0)) (tone_on_2(0))
(tone_off_2(0)) (tone_off_2(0))
(tone_on_3(0)) (tone_on_3(0))
(tone_off_3(0)) (tone_off_3(0))
) )
)
Packet Recording
Packet Recording
 Starting from Version 2.4.1 we added the ability to activate the DSP Packet Recording tool from the MP202 telnet.

 The Packet Recording feature enables the recording of all packets transmitted and received by the AC49x DSP.
This feature is essential for efficient debugging!

In order to activate the Packet recording tool (using the Ethereal or Wireshark capture tools):
o In case you are using the Ethereal, put the Ac49xPacketDissector.dll under
C:\Program Files\Ethereal\plugins\0.10.10 (0.10.10 is the version)
o In case you are using the Wireshark, put the Ac49xPacketDissector.dll under
C:\Program Files\Wireshark\plugins\0.99.5 (0.99.5 is the version)

Open a telnet to the MP202 and type:


• dsp_cmd pr 0 1 10 16 2 29
(1) Were 10.16.2.29 is the host PC that runs the ethereal capture (This address should be replaced!).
(2) Note: ‘dsp_cmd pr’ command has some other functionality. Make sure that you run this command only once.

• You can recognize the Packet Recording packets by UDP protocol & port 50000.
• If you cannot see the Packet Recording packets in the ethereal (but you can see UDP packets with port 50000)
then you can mark one packet (UDP, port 50000), press on “decode as” and then choose ‘AC49xAnalysis’.
Packet Recording without Plugins
Packet Recording with Plugins

You might also like